Sturdiness and Performance in Michigan Winters



Sterling Heights homeowners know that the freeze-thaw cycle is the most significant enemy of any exterior surface. Typical rock pavers can commonly shift or heave when the wetness in the soil ices up and expands. This develops tripping threats and enables weeds to expand in the gaps. Ashlar cut slate marked concrete addresses this issue by providing a strong, reinforced surface. Because the joints are stamped as opposed to open, there is no place for weeds to take root or for water to resolve and trigger damage.



The strength of concrete makes it an ideal selection for the hefty snow lots and salt direct exposure we see in Southeast Michigan. To preserve the vibrant appearance of your ashlar layout, using a top quality sealant is an essential action. A great sealer shields the color from UV rays and avoids dampness from passing through the surface. This guarantees that your financial investment looks just as good ten years from now as it did the day it was poured. Keeping Your Ashlar Cut Slate Surface



Among the most considerable benefits of picking stamped concrete over best website various other products is the convenience of upkeep. While all-natural slate may flake or call for private pieces to be replaced, your stamped patio simply needs a normal cleansing. A fast rinse with a yard pipe or a mild power wash one or two times a year is typically sufficient to remove surface dirt and particles. This is especially handy during the spring when plant pollen and maple seeds often tend to cover everything in Sterling Heights.



Every few years, you ought to examine the problem of the sealant. If the water stops beading externally or the shades begin to look a little bit plain, it is most likely time for a fresh layer. Re-sealing is a simple process that promptly restores the "damp appearance" and grows the shades of the ashlar pattern. This simple task guarantees that your outdoor patio stays resistant to oil spills from the grill and the severe chemicals commonly utilized in winter season de-icing. By looking after the surface, you make sure that your outside living location remains a highlight of your home for decades.



Modern Innovations in Concrete Stamping



The technology behind attractive concrete has actually advanced dramatically in recent years. Today, the structures offered in ashlar cut slate are virtually equivalent from all-natural stone. These improvements permit house owners to achieve high-end deluxe takes a look at a fraction of the expense. Whether you are looking for a subtle, smooth slate coating or a greatly distinctive, hand-tooled appearance, there is an alternative that fits your vision.



For those in Sterling Heights seeking to refresh an existing concrete piece, a lot of these ashlar layouts can also be used as an overlay. This suggests you may not need to remove your old, simple patio to get the look of beautiful cut slate. An overlay offers a fresh canvas that can be marked and tinted just like new concrete, supplying a cost-effective way to update your outside room.
